Docker Desktop alternatives

Parking a few cheat sheets here for my brain and in case anyone else is messing about with this. I use Docker occasionally for customer enablement purposes, not often enough to justify a Docker Desktop license. So I’m playing with this approach for running Docker locally:

Benefits: all OSS solution, you also end up with the ability to run a local Kubernetes cluster.

Drawbacks: some gymnastics required to mount a volume to a Docker image. Apparently requires a different approach for M1 Macs (which isn’t a today problem for me, but could be a tomorrow problem).
